WebDental filling materials include: Gold. Porcelain. Silver amalgam (contains mercury mixed with silver, tin, zinc, and copper). Tooth-colored, plastic and glass materials called composite resin fillings. The location and extent of the decay, cost of filling material, your insurance coverage and your dentist’s recommendation help determine the ... WebNov 19, 2024 · Generally, you can’t fill a hole in your teeth at home by yourself. You can try some of the above methods to deal with your cavities, but generally you should visit your dentist if you have a cavity. This being said, there are a great many dental first aid kits that contain products that can fill the hole – at least temporarily.
